Well lets see, as a student you have little or no income so how would you pay it back? Also, there has been a lot of backlash about these student credit cards because students have not been taught how to manage money properly and many of them got into trouble over them.
Ask your parents to co-sign a card for you, if you need it. Also American Express has a program for students like you. But its tied to your parent's credit.

Banks are doing away with many special deals ( esp since many of the new banking rules went in)
There are some that at least advertise special student cards, but most need or want parents to sign.
If you have a good job , and just little or no credit history there are regular cards you can get.
